Here is the detailed overview of the Bengali web series , now streaming on the Chorki platform. Overview of "Feu" (2025)

"Feu" is a historical thriller inspired by the real-life events of the . The series follows Daniel , who embarks on a perilous journey in search of politically sensitive photographs taken by his father, Sunil Sarkar, at the Dumurjhapi refugee camp in 1979. His quest leads him into a dangerous labyrinth of foreign agents, greedy businessmen, and power-hungry political figures, all set against the backdrop of the brutal treatment of refugees in the Sundarbans.
